Types of Lawn Sprinkler Systems

There are several types of lawn sprinkler systems to choose from, each catering to different lawn sizes and watering needs:

Fixed Spray Sprinklers

  • Suitable for small to medium-sized lawns with regular shapes.
  • Emit water in a fixed pattern, covering a specific area.
  • Best for flower beds, shrubs, and small lawn areas.

Rotary Sprinklers

  • Cover larger areas with a rotating spray pattern.
  • Adjustable for different watering needs, making them versatile.
  • Suitable for medium to large lawns with varying shapes.

Drip Irrigation Systems

  • Deliver water directly to the soil at a slow rate, minimizing evaporation.
  • Ideal for watering individual plants, trees, or garden beds.
  • Conserves water by targeting specific areas that need moisture.

Steps to Install Lawn Sprinklers

Now that you have a better understanding of the benefits and types of lawn sprinkler systems, let's walk through the steps to install one in your green space:

Step 1: Plan Your System

  • Map out your lawn and determine the areas that need watering.
  • Consider the water source and the layout of your green space.
  • Select the appropriate sprinkler type based on your lawn's size and shape.

Step 2: Gather Your Supplies

  • Lawn sprinkler system kit (includes sprinkler heads, pipes, fittings, and valves).
  • Shovel or trenching tool for digging trenches.
  • PVC primer and cement for connecting pipes.
  • Measuring tape and marking paint for mapping out the system.

Step 3: Install the Water Source

  • Connect the main water line to your sprinkler system.
  • Install a backflow preventer to ensure clean water supply.
  • Add a shut-off valve for easy maintenance and repairs.

Step 4: Lay Out the Pipes

  • Dig trenches according to your planned layout, taking into account the pipe depth.
  • Lay out the pipes in the trenches, connecting them with fittings as needed.
  • Secure the pipes in place to prevent shifting or damage.

Step 5: Install the Sprinkler Heads

  • Attach the sprinkler heads to the pipes in strategic locations for optimal coverage.
  • Adjust the spray pattern and range of the sprinklers as per your lawn's needs.
  • Test the system to ensure proper functioning and coverage.

Maintenance Tips for Your Sprinkler System

Keeping your lawn sprinkler system in top condition is crucial for its longevity and efficiency. Here are some maintenance tips to help you maximize the lifespan of your system:

Regular Inspections

  • Check for leaks, clogs, or damaged components regularly.
  • Inspect the sprinkler heads for proper alignment and operation.
  • Adjust the watering schedule based on seasonal changes and lawn growth.

Winterization

  • Drain the system before the first freeze to prevent damage from ice formation.
  • Protect exposed pipes or components with insulating covers or foam.
  • Shut off the water supply to the system during the winter months.

Professional Maintenance

  • Schedule annual maintenance checks with a professional sprinkler service.
  • Have any repairs or replacements done by experienced technicians.
  • Upgrade your system with new technologies for improved efficiency.
